LAGIC
Lead Audience Growth Intelligence Computing
I

Instagram Profile Posts Scraper ✅ No cookies ✅ — Instagram | Lagic

Built ForMarketing AgenciesBrand ManagementSocial Media Analysts

Extract Public Instagram Profile Posts and Engagement Data

Curated by Lagic·Verified working

Configure Agent

Add a list of usernames. You can add them one per line.

number of posts by username, 1-200 are the allowed values

Results to deliver

100 credits

This agent actively searches live listings — results may vary. You are only charged for what is delivered, up to this number.

Lagic Proxy

Country auto-rotated. Need a specific region? Contact support.

Pricing

1 credit per result
✓ 30 free credits on signup✓ Refund if 0 results✓ No card required

Sample Data Preview

Instagram username and full name of the profile ownerProfile picture URL of the userPost caption textNumber of comments on the postNumber of likes on the postDirect link to the Instagram post
Sample Text...https://...Value...22213https://...
Sample Text...https://...Value...715226https://...
..................
Exports as:CSVXLSXJSON

Overview

Gather publicly available data from Instagram user profiles, including post captions, like and comment counts, media links, and timestamps, to understand content performance and audience engagement without needing cookies.

### Understand Instagram Content at Scale This tool allows you to extract detailed information about public posts from specified Instagram profiles. By simply providing a list of usernames, you can collect valuable data points for each post, such as the full caption text, the number of likes and comments, the direct link to the post, and the date it was published. This is particularly useful for analyzing content strategies, tracking competitor activity, or gathering data for market research. ### Data Fields You'll Receive For each post, you'll get insights into its engagement with `comment_count` and `like_count`. The `text` field provides the full caption, while `link_post` and `thumbnail_url` give you direct access to the content itself. You'll also see who posted it with `user.username` and `user.full_name`, alongside `taken_at_date` for chronological analysis. Crucially, the tool identifies if a user is `user.is_private` or `user.is_verified`, helping you understand the nature of the profile and its content visibility. ### No Cookies, Streamlined Access Unlike some other tools, this scraper operates without requiring cookies, which simplifies the process and reduces potential setup hurdles. Just provide the usernames, specify how many posts you need (up to 200 per user), and the tool handles the data extraction, delivering structured results ready for your analysis.

Key Capabilities

  • Instagram username and full name of the profile owner
  • Profile picture URL of the user
  • Post caption text
  • Number of comments on the post
  • Number of likes on the post
  • Direct link to the Instagram post
  • Direct link to the user's profile
  • Date and time the post was published
  • Thumbnail image URL of the post
  • Indicator if the user's account is private
  • Indicator if the user's account is verified
  • Analyze competitor content strategies by extracting their recent posts, captions, and engagement metrics.
  • Monitor influencer activity and campaign performance by tracking posts from specific profiles over time.
  • Conduct market research by gathering qualitative data from public posts related to industry trends or product mentions.
  • Identify top-performing content by analyzing like and comment counts across multiple profiles for content inspiration.
  • Build a dataset of public Instagram posts for academic research on social media trends or user behavior.
  • Track brand mentions or user-generated content by scraping posts from profiles known to interact with a brand.
  • Populate content calendars by identifying popular post formats and topics from successful profiles.

Field Dictionary

How To Run This Extractor

1

Provide a list of Instagram usernames for the profiles you wish to scrape.

2

Specify the desired number of posts to extract from each username, up to a maximum of 200.

3

Run the tool, and it will navigate to each public profile.

4

The tool then collects the specified number of public posts and their associated data.

5

Receive a structured JSON output containing all the extracted post details for your analysis.

Frequently Asked Questions

What kind of skill level is required to use this tool?
No coding or advanced technical skills are needed. You simply provide a list of Instagram usernames.
What formats can I export the extracted data in?
Can I scrape private Instagram accounts?
How many posts can I extract per username?
Is this tool suitable for client work or agency use?
How reliable is the data extraction?
Can I schedule recurring data extractions?
How fresh is the data I receive?
How is the cost determined for using this tool?
Does this tool require me to log into Instagram or use my account cookies?
What data points are included for each post?